Cholesterol screening and management in children and young adults should start early--NO!

Alan R Schroeder et al. Clin Cardiol. 2012 Nov.

Abstract

In 2011, an expert panel from the National Heart, Lung, and Blood Institute released recommendations for universal lipid screening and treatment of high cholesterol in children. There is no evidence that universal screening will help children lead longer, healthier lives. These recommendations will, however, fuel the epidemic of overtreatment that is currently threatening our healthcare system and our patients.
